So here we are - Barry’s first handy hint covers the whole tricky business of bleeding your radiators. And when we say tricky, this is a tough one. It must take all of about 30 seconds. But it’s really worth doing.
When excess air gets into your radiator, you will find it doesn’t heat up efficiently - there may well be an Arctic-type chill coming off the top two thirds - and you are left wondering why you are burning up so much fuel and yet still shivering round the tootsies.
